WebThe easiest way for a clean cut with a circular saw is to score the cut line first. Simply make your cut in two passes instead of one. This shallow scoring pass (about 1/8 inches) cleanly shears the surface fibers rather than lifting them upward. The circular saw has the same problem with exit wounds like the table saw and the solution is the same.

WebMDF is commonly available at home centres with a white melamine panel laminated to it, available in a variety of thicknesses and sizes. Chipping the laminate is the most common problem during cutting, and it cannot be easily repaired. The use of sharp, carbide-tipped blades makes it much easier to cut MDF without chipping the laminate. 00:0112:45. WebThe Right Saw Blade.
